Passmark

Passmark CPU Mark is a widespread benchmark, consisting of 8 different types of workload, including integer and floating point math, extended instructions, compression, encryption and physics calculation. There is also one separate single-threaded scenario measuring single-core performance. Other than that, Passmark measures multi-core performance.

Ryzen 9 9950X3D has a 34.3% higher aggregate performance score, an age advantage of 6 months, 14.3% more physical cores and 14.3% more threads, and 48.2% lower power consumption.

The AMD Ryzen 9 9950X3D is our recommended choice as it beats the Intel Xeon w5-2555X in performance tests.

Be aware that Xeon w5-2555X is a server/workstation processor while Ryzen 9 9950X3D is a desktop one.
